#094c20 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#094c20 is composed of 3.5% red, 29.8%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 88.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.9% yellow and 70.2% black. It has a hue angle of 140.6 degrees, a saturation of 78.8% and a lightness of 16.7%. #094c20 color hex could be obtained by blending #129840 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

Shades and Tints of #094c20

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010602 is the darkest color, while #f3fef7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#094c20

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#2a2b2a is the less saturated color, while #02531e is the most saturated one.
